Where are the Mybloglog Clones

Something to think about for a moment;
If you truly are a superstar in the Web2.0 scene you need groupies and copy cats, Mybloglog has groupies but not that many copy cats (excluding BlogCatalog but I wouldn’t call them copy cats).

The Mybloglog principle is simple at its heart is a basic tacking and profiling system but where are the scripts? If you want to build a Digg clone you are spoiled for choice for a voting system from Pligg to our Drupal Hack through a dozen others, Social Bookmarking no problem literally hundreds of scripts out there to chose from.

But if you want to create a MyBlogLog clone absoultely nothing! Not sure what this says in many ways the number of clones is an indication of how popular an idea is, so looking at the lack of clones should we conclude that MyBlogLog is on a losing streak?
